Slot Number
12578952
Finalized
Epoch Number
Status
proposed
Age
138 days 20 hrs ago (Sep-13-2025 01:50:47 PM +UTC)

BlockRoot Hash
0x4cc5d16c1bd2a8710df9185956742e1b0b2064f17bf680fb8ae1a01419fde696
State Root
0x079caca32562aff62504473e84a909bc47235dc63c05f342164c1bc5bbd71457

Randao Reveal
0x82330979be8b6446f403cfadab90f074323c6a8d292b580ed25979bc4c5244bcfdbdf07046defe8eb6fa482dcb75820001770fa88f73bb23013203378ba6e325a9602bb170e04d3cd03d44d461a94d952feae90c0118e05ddbc13b0222b00c38

Graffiti
(Hex:0x425563366332544b366661620000000000000000000000000000000000000000)

Eth_1 Deposit Root
0x2ebc563cabdbbacbc56f0de1d2d1c2d5315a4b071fcd8566aabbf0a45161c64e
Eth_1 Deposit Count
2045305

Signature
0x968ad01493f8459b06ae29b5be5b6d54543547a2a6c350554f1272337d73019749bee6808788072e43eb2872b792f8841404477f189fe08ddc54de1284689a3dc7cf48f46efed3f38fc642f4eec5e0ccfbd9cb149b18cedf62a509215c7d7e3a

Slashing P/A
0 proposer slashed / 0 attester slashed

Votes in Slot Committee Index Validators